Dolly Zegerius
Dolly Zegerius (26 July 1925 – September 18, 2019) was an Indonesian athlete who represented Indonesia at the 1980 Southeast Asian Games.

Early life
Zegerius was born on 26 July 1925 in the Netherlands and was raised in Huizen and Amsterdam.[1] She came to Indonesia on 1 January 1947 where she met the Kobus sisters during their trip who held a charity concert together with her when Germany surrendered the Netherlands.[1]
Personal life
Zegerius was married to the retired Major General Soetarjo Soerjosoemarno since 1943.[2]
